Output 644918792bba83f41626a52183d1fd651d7382fc0c8c5a1a6be210cebc9b3912:0

value
76572
script pubkey
OP_0 OP_PUSHBYTES_20 0d3ac031062b5ce4ff81d60ccde47c1a551cf5e5
address
bc1qp5avqvgx9dwwflup6cxvmerurf23ea09jk5dxh
transaction
644918792bba83f41626a52183d1fd651d7382fc0c8c5a1a6be210cebc9b3912
spent
true